package global
import (
log "github.com/sirupsen/logrus"
"github.com/tidwall/gjson"
"io/ioutil"
"regexp"
"strings"
"sync"
)
type Filter interface {
Eval(payload gjson.Result) bool
}
type OperationNode struct {
key string
filter Filter
}
type NotOperator struct {
operand_ Filter
}
func notOperatorConstruct(argument gjson.Result) *NotOperator {
if !argument.IsObject() {
log.Error("the argument of 'not' operator must be an object")
}
op := new(NotOperator)
op.operand_ = GetOperatorFactory().Generate("and", argument)
return op
}
func (notOperator NotOperator) Eval(payload gjson.Result) bool {
log.Debug("not " + payload.Str)
return !(notOperator.operand_).Eval(payload)
}
type AndOperator struct {
operands []OperationNode
}
func andOperatorConstruct(argument gjson.Result) *AndOperator {
if !argument.IsObject() {
log.Error("the argument of 'and' operator must be an object")
}
op := new(AndOperator)
argument.ForEach(func(key, value gjson.Result) bool {
if key.Str[0] == '.' {
// is an operator
// ".foo": {
// "bar": "baz"
// }
opKey := key.Str[1:]
op.operands = append(op.operands, OperationNode{"", GetOperatorFactory().Generate(opKey, value)})
} else if value.IsObject() {
// is an normal key with an object as the value
// "foo": {
// ".bar": "baz"
// }
opKey := key.Str
op.operands = append(op.operands, OperationNode{opKey, GetOperatorFactory().Generate("and", value)})
} else {
// is an normal key with a non-object as the value
// "foo": "bar"
opKey := key.Str
op.operands = append(op.operands, OperationNode{opKey, GetOperatorFactory().Generate("eq", value)})
}
return true
})
return op
}
func (andOperator *AndOperator) Eval(payload gjson.Result) bool {
log.Debug("and " + payload.Str)
res := true
for _, operand := range andOperator.operands {
if len(operand.key) == 0 {
// is an operator
res = res && operand.filter.Eval(payload)
} else {
// is an normal key
val := payload.Get(operand.key)
res = res && operand.filter.Eval(val)
}
if res == false {
break
}
}
return res
}
type OrOperator struct {
operands []Filter
}
func orOperatorConstruct(argument gjson.Result) *OrOperator {
if !argument.IsArray() {
log.Error("the argument of 'or' operator must be an array")
}
op := new(OrOperator)
argument.ForEach(func(_, value gjson.Result) bool {
op.operands = append(op.operands, GetOperatorFactory().Generate("and", value))
return true
})
return op
}
func (orOperator OrOperator) Eval(payload gjson.Result) bool {
log.Debug("or "+ payload.Str)
res:= false
for _, operand := range orOperator.operands {
res = res || operand.Eval(payload)
if res == true {
break
}
}
return res
}
type EqualOperator struct {
value gjson.Result
}
func equalOperatorConstruct(argument gjson.Result) *EqualOperator {
op := new(EqualOperator)
op.value = argument
return op
}
func (equalOperator EqualOperator) Eval(payload gjson.Result) bool {
log.Debug("eq "+ payload.Str + "==" + equalOperator.value.Str)
return payload.Str == equalOperator.value.Str
}
type NotEqualOperator struct {
value gjson.Result
}
func notEqualOperatorConstruct(argument gjson.Result) *NotEqualOperator {
op := new(NotEqualOperator)
op.value = argument
return op
}
func (notEqualOperator NotEqualOperator) Eval(payload gjson.Result) bool {
log.Debug("neq " + payload.Str)
return !(payload.Str == notEqualOperator.value.Str)
}
type InOperator struct {
operand gjson.Result
}
func inOperatorConstruct(argument gjson.Result) *InOperator {
if argument.IsObject() {
log.Error("the argument of 'in' operator must be an array or a string")
}
op := new(InOperator)
op.operand = argument
return op
}
func (inOperator InOperator) Eval(payload gjson.Result) bool {
log.Debug("in " + payload.Str)
if inOperator.operand.IsArray() {
res := false
inOperator.operand.ForEach(func(key, value gjson.Result) bool {
res = res || value.Str == payload.Str
return true
})
return res
}
return strings.Contains(inOperator.operand.Str, payload.Str)
}
type ContainsOperator struct {
operand string
}
func containsOperatorConstruct(argument gjson.Result) *ContainsOperator {
if argument.IsArray() || argument.IsObject() {
log.Error("the argument of 'contains' operator must be a string")
}
op := new(ContainsOperator)
op.operand = argument.Str
return op
}
func (containsOperator ContainsOperator) Eval(payload gjson.Result) bool {
log.Debug("contains "+ payload.Str)
if payload.IsObject() || payload.IsArray() {
return false
}
return strings.Contains(payload.String(), containsOperator.operand)
}
type RegexOperator struct {
regex string
}
func regexOperatorConstruct(argument gjson.Result) *RegexOperator {
if argument.IsArray() || argument.IsObject() {
log.Error("the argument of 'regex' operator must be a string")
}
op := new(RegexOperator)
op.regex = argument.Str
return op
}
func (containsOperator RegexOperator) Eval(payload gjson.Result) bool {
log.Debug("regex " + payload.Str)
matched, _ := regexp.MatchString(containsOperator.regex, payload.Str)
return matched
}
// 单例工厂
type operatorFactory struct{
}
var instance *operatorFactory = &operatorFactory{}
func GetOperatorFactory() *operatorFactory {
return instance
}
func (o operatorFactory) Generate(opName string, argument gjson.Result) Filter {
switch opName {
case "not":
return notOperatorConstruct(argument)
case "and":
return andOperatorConstruct(argument)
case "or":
return orOperatorConstruct(argument)
case "neq":
return notEqualOperatorConstruct(argument)
case "eq":
return equalOperatorConstruct(argument)
case "in":
return inOperatorConstruct(argument)
case "contains":
return containsOperatorConstruct(argument)
case "regex":
return regexOperatorConstruct(argument)
default:
log.Warnf("the operator '%s' is not supported", opName)
return nil
}
}
var filter = new(Filter)
var once sync.Once // 过滤器单例模式
func GetFilter() *Filter {
once.Do(func() {
f, err := ioutil.ReadFile("filter.json")
if err != nil {
filter = nil
} else {
*filter = GetOperatorFactory().Generate("and", gjson.ParseBytes(f))
}
})
return filter
}

package global
import (
"github.com/tidwall/gjson"
"strings"
)
var trueSet = map[string]struct{}{
"true": {},
"yes": {},
"1": {},
}
var falseSet = map[string]struct{}{
"false": {},
"no": {},
"0": {},
}
func EnsureBool(p interface{}, defaultVal bool) bool {
var str string
if b, ok := p.(bool); ok {
return b
}
if j, ok := p.(gjson.Result); ok {
if !j.Exists() {
return defaultVal
}
if j.Type == gjson.True {
return true
}
if j.Type == gjson.False {
return false
}
if j.Type != gjson.String {
return defaultVal
}
str = j.Str
} else if s, ok := p.(string); ok {
str = s
}
str = strings.ToLower(str)
if _, ok := trueSet[str]; ok {
return true
}
if _, ok := falseSet[str]; ok {
return false
}
return defaultVal
}
